Patents Assigned to Mastercard International
-
Patent number: 11579941Abstract: The disclosure herein describes managing multiple clusters within a container environment using a control cluster. The control cluster includes a single deployment model that manages deployment of cluster components to a plurality of clusters at the cluster level. Changes or updates made to one cluster are automatically propagated to other clusters in the same environment, reducing system update time across clusters. The control cluster aggregates and/or stores monitoring data for the plurality of clusters creating a centralized data store for metrics data, log data and other systems data. The monitoring data and/or alerts are displayed on a unified dashboard via a user interface. The unified dashboard creates a single representation of clusters and monitor data in a single location providing system health data and unified alerts notifying a user as to issues detected across multiple clusters.Type: GrantFiled: April 15, 2020Date of Patent: February 14,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Fabio Giannetti, John Zaiss, Steven Borrelli
-
Publication number: 20230034850Abstract: A computing device for determining a new credit card number that is a continuation match with an old credit card number of a credit card account that has changed numbers comprises a processing element programmed to: receive transactional data for a plurality of credit card numbers, determine a plurality of old credit card numbers and a plurality of new credit card numbers, determine a plurality of clusters of new credit card numbers, convert the transactional data for each old credit card number and the associated cluster of new credit card numbers into snapshots with an image-like data format, train a modified siamese network with instances of snapshots of an old credit card number, a first new credit card number, and a second new credit card number, and use the modified siamese network to determine one new credit card number that is an upgrade of one old credit card number.Type: ApplicationFiled: August 2, 2021Publication date: February 2, 2023Applicant: Mastercard International IncorporatedInventors: Smriti Gupta, Gaurav Dhama, Hardik Wadhwa, Puneet Vashisht, Yatin Katyal, Ankur Saraswat, Aakash Deep Singh
-
Publication number: 20230033361Abstract: A method for facilitating benefit disbursements through the use of tokens and blockchain includes: receiving beneficiary information from a first computing system, the beneficiary information including a beneficiary identifier; storing a blockchain data entry, the blockchain data entry including a disbursement token associated with the beneficiary information and a recipient value generated using a public key of a cryptographic key pair; receiving a redemption message from a second computing system, the redemption message including the disbursement token, a digital signature generated using a private key of the cryptographic key pair, transaction account data, and a redemption amount; validating the digital signature using the public key of the cryptographic key pair; and transmitting a transfer message to the first computing system, the transfer message including the transaction account data and the redemption amount.Type: ApplicationFiled: August 2, 2021Publication date: February 2, 2023Applicant: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Soumyajit MITRA, Jamal KHAN, Oskar DURIS, Sasyasri GEEDIPALLI, Shashi RAGHUNANDAN
-
Publication number: 20230031095Abstract: A method for facilitating advances in supply chain financing through a centralized platform includes: receiving a commitment message from a first entity system, wherein the commitment message includes at least a first transaction amount and a first payment date; receiving a financing offer from a second entity system, wherein the financing offer includes at least a second transaction amount less than the first transaction amount and a second payment date earlier than the first payment date; determining acceptance of the financing offer based on one or more predetermined criteria; transmitting the acceptance of the financing offer to the second entity system; and transmitting account data for a transaction account associated with the second entity system to the first entity system.Type: ApplicationFiled: July 29, 2021Publication date: February 2, 2023Applicant: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Chris URBAN, Kelly SEPIN, David TRECKER, Alonso ARAUJO, Murali Mohan VASUDEVA, Jasmine HOSEIN
-
Patent number: 11568381Abstract: In one aspect, an apparatus for setting a dynamic user/issuer pairing is provided, comprising: at least one processor; and at least one memory including computer program code; the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us at least to: send transaction details and an account identifier to a plurality of issuer servers belonging to a corresponding plurality of issuers, the transaction details relating to a transaction initiated by a user and the account identifier identifying the user; receive issuer fee bids submitted by one or more issuers who have received the transaction details and the account identifier, the one or more issuers being those available to conduct the transaction; and analyze the issuer bids based on predetermined criteria associating with the account identifier to present to the user at least one issuer among the one or more issues who have submitted the issuer bids.Type: GrantFiled: April 23, 2018Date of Patent: January 31,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ventor: Anshul Pandey
-
Patent number: 11568371Abstract: Embodiments provide electronic methods and systems for performing recurring payments to the merchants. The method performed by an aggregator server includes receiving a standing instruction (SI) request including a plurality of unique data fields from an acquirer server. The unique data fields represent setting up of a recurring payment transaction from a payment instrument of a user to a merchant account of the merchant. The method includes generating and storing a unique identifier corresponding to the SI request. The method includes transmitting the SI request along with the unique identifier to an issuer server associated with the payment instrument to authorize the SI request for processing the recurring payment. The method further includes receiving an authorization response message in response to successful authorization of SI request by issuer server.Type: GrantFiled: August 4, 2021Date of Patent: January 31, 2023Assignee: Mastercard International IncorporatedInventors: Selwyn Kaitha, Amitabh Khanna
-
Patent number: 11568395Abstract: Systems and methods are provided for facilitating network transactions. One exemplary method includes receiving, from a terminal, a request for a conversion option for a transaction to a payment account, where the request includes a transaction amount for the transaction in a first currency and an identifier associated with the payment account. The exemplary method also includes determining a charge rate for the payment account for conversion of the transaction amount to a second currency, determining the conversion option for the transaction in the second currency based on at least a conversion rate and the charge rate, and transmitting the conversion option to the terminal in response to the request.Type: GrantFiled: February 27, 2019Date of Patent: January 31,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Daniel Brian O'Sullivan, Michael S. Ameiss
-
Patent number: 11568194Abstract: Embodiments provide a method of facilitating a payment transaction with a payment card of a customer. The method includes receiving a payment transaction request initiated at a merchant terminal. The payment transaction request comprising at least a merchant transaction amount associated with a purchase entered at a merchant terminal, a PIN of the payment card provided by the customer via a keypad and a customer transaction amount provided by the customer via the keypad. The method includes facilitating verification of facilitating verification of the PIN with a stored PIN. The method further includes, upon successful verification, determining whether the merchant transaction amount conforms to the customer transaction amount. The method further includes facilitating a payment transaction associated with the payment transaction request if the merchant transaction amount conforms to the customer transaction amount.Type: GrantFiled: June 11, 2019Date of Patent: January 31,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Rahul Agrawal, Sudhir Gupta, Harsh Piparsaniya
-
Patent number: 11568412Abstract: Systems and methods for verifying users in connection with transactions are disclosed. One exemplary method includes, in response to a payment device being inserted at a terminal, initiating, by a security chip of the payment device, a timer and capturing, by a biometric sensor of the payment device, a fingerprint while the timer is unexpired. The method also includes verifying, by the security chip, the captured fingerprint against reference fingerprint data stored in memory in the payment device and, in response to the captured fingerprint being verified, while the timer is unexpired, initiating, by the security chip, with the terminal, a transaction to an account using an account number specific to a biometric application of the payment device. An issuer can recognize verification of a user associated with the fingerprint based on the account number in an authorization request, instead of a different account number for the account.Type: GrantFiled: October 26, 2020Date of Patent: January 31,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Jean-Paul Edmond Rans, Sumeet Bhatt
-
Patent number: 11570168Abstract: The invention provides an authentication technique that involves provision of a new authentication credential for each authentication attempt. The requestor of the new authentication credential is required to provide a previous authentication credential in order to successfully receive the new authentication credential. The previous authentication credential has however been de-authorised so it cannot be used to authenticate the requestor, only to successfully obtain a new authentication credential. The requestor then authenticates using the new authentication credential. The cycle is repeated for as many repeat authentication attempts as are made by the requestor.Type: GrantFiled: August 21, 2020Date of Patent: January 31, 2023Assignee: Mastercard International IncorporatedInventor: Manu Dharmaiah Kallugudde
-
Patent number: 11568380Abstract: Systems and methods are provided for use in distributing payment transaction notifications. One exemplary method includes identifying, by a computing device, transaction data for a transaction associated with a child token to a group payment account and identifying, by the computing device, in a data structure, a parent token with which the child token is associated. The parent token is enrolled to receive a notification for the transaction associated with the child token. As such, the method further includes transmitting, by the computing device, a notification to a communication device of a group member associated with the parent token in response to the transaction involving the child token, where the notification includes transaction data associated with the transaction such that the transaction is thereby identified to the group member along with the associated transaction data.Type: GrantFiled: March 21, 2016Date of Patent: January 31,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: William J. Good, Joshua Fields, Mark R. Smelcer, Amit Patankar
-
Publication number: 20230024789Abstract: The invention provides methods, systems and computer program products for securely provisioning an internet-of-things (IoT) device for implementing an electronic payment transaction.Type: ApplicationFiled: July 20, 2022Publication date: January 26, 2023Applicant: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Ajay Sinha, Lalit Manchanda, Naveen Kumar Gupta, Bhargav Jagdishchandra Modi
-
Publication number: 20230023573Abstract: A computer system includes a processor programmed to process a first web page to identify a hyperlink contained thereon. The hyperlink includes a link to a second web page. The processor performs natural language processing on the first web page to determine one or more context word tokens and on the second web page to determine a context of the second web page. The processor also applies a context relevant tag to the hyperlink to generate a tagged hyperlink. The processor maps at least one of the context word tokens to the context relevant tag applied to the hyperlink and generates a transaction score for the tagged hyperlink.Type: ApplicationFiled: July 19, 2021Publication date: January 26, 2023Applicant: Mastercard International IncorporatedInventors: Sachin Kumar Singh, Kaushal Naveen Shetty, Venkata Satya Sivajee Pinnamaneni
-
Patent number: 11562370Abstract: A gratuity analytics computing system, for generating gratuity analytics for a plurality of transactions of a customer at a service provider within a date range, is in communication with an electronic device of the service provider over an electronic network. The system includes a gratuity analytics computing device, a database including a memory in operable electronic communication with the gratuity analytics computing device, and a processor configured to: receive transaction data for the plurality of customer transactions occurring within the date range, match a plurality of authorization messages with a respective plurality of clearing messages, generate gratuity analytics for the plurality of customer transactions over the date range based on average tip data from the customer, and calculate a customer satisfaction score for one customer transaction of the plurality of customer transactions based on the generated gratuity analytics.Type: GrantFiled: December 20, 2016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Manash Bhattacharjee, Prashanna S. Tiwaree, Rohit Chauhan
-
Patent number: 11562335Abstract: A method for on-behalf ATM processing via blockchain includes: receiving, by a receiver of an automated teller machine (ATM), a transaction identifier; receiving, by an input device interfaced with the ATM, a withdrawal amount; identifying, by the ATM, a blockchain transaction in one of a plurality of blocks comprising a blockchain, wherein the blockchain transaction includes at least the transaction identifier and a current balance; and processing, by the ATM, withdrawal of the withdrawal amount based on the current balance, where processing includes dispensing, by a dispenser interfaced with the ATM, currency equivalent to the withdrawal amount if the withdrawal amount is less than or equal to the current balance or displaying, by a display device interfaced with the ATM, a message indicating an insufficient balance if the withdrawal amount is greater than the current balance.Type: GrantFiled: January 29, 2018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Ankur Arora, Jaipal Singh Kumawat, Aditya Koduri, Chandan Garg
-
Patent number: 11562353Abstract: A method for confirmation of an electronic transaction using a blockchain includes: receiving transaction data, the transaction data including a transaction amount and currency code; generating a transaction message formatted based on one or more standards including a first data element configured to store the transaction amount, a second data element configured to store the currency code, and a third data element configured to store an invoice identifier; transmitting the transaction message to a financial institution via a payment network; receiving a return message from the financial institution via the payment network formatted based on the one or more standards and including a data element configured to store the transaction amount, currency code, and invoice identifier; and generating a hash value based on application of hashing algorithms to the transaction amount, currency code, and invoice identifier stored in the data element included in the received return message.Type: GrantFiled: November 24, 2015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ventor: Steven Charles Davis
-
Patent number: 11562361Abstract: The methods described herein are configured to obtain a first record pattern associated with the unidentified entity and select a second record pattern associated with an entity identifier of a known entity. Based on the first record pattern matching the second record pattern, the entity identifier of the known entity is associated to the unidentified entity to indicate that the unidentified entity and the known entity are the same. Determining the entity identifier of the unidentified entity enables the linking of separate identifier systems of data structures to facilitate communication and/or interaction between the data structures.Type: GrantFiled: December 20, 2017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Christopher John Merz, Joshua A. Allbright, Adam Kenneth Hosp
-
Patent number: 11562192Abstract: A wearable computing device reads near-invisible one- or two-dimensional barcodes having a size of 100 microns to one millimeter. The device includes a magnifying lens, a digital camera, a processor, program memory and a wireless communication module, all supported on a wearable device body. The wearable device body may be an eyeglass frame, a watch body or wristband, a headband or sweatband or a cap or other headgear, among other possibilities. Applications of the wearable computing device include unattended shopping in a physical retail store.Type: GrantFiled: May 23, 2019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Simon Phillips, Alan Johnson, Mark Britten
-
Patent number: 11562356Abstract: A computer-based method for communicating liability acceptance for payment card transactions is provided. The method uses a computer device including a processor and a memory. The method includes receiving, by the processor, a transaction authorization request message for a payment card transaction having a default-liable party. The transaction authorization request message includes a shifted-liability acceptance indicator identifying a different party to the transaction that accepts liability for the payment card transaction. The method also includes authorizing the payment card transaction based at least in part on the shifted-liability acceptance indicator. The shifted-liability acceptance indicator changes the liability for the payment card transaction from the default-liable party to the different party accepting liability.Type: GrantFiled: November 25, 2019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Theunis J. Gerber, Peter J. Groarke, Mark B. Wiesman
-
Patent number: 11562348Abstract: Provided are systems and methods enabling enrollment in promotions via a tokenization platform. In one example, the method may include establishing a network communication channel between a tokenization platform and a digital wallet of a user device, transmitting a promotion from the tokenization platform to the digital wallet on the user device via the established network communication channel, receiving authorization to accept the promotion at the tokenization platform from the digital wallet on the user device, and identifying tokenized payment account information of the digital wallet stored at the tokenization platform and automatically transmitting information about the tokenized payment account information of the digital wallet information from the tokenization platform to a promotion enrollment system associated with the promotion.Type: GrantFiled: March 6, 2019Date of Patent: January 24, 2023Assignee: MASTERCARD INTERNATIONAL INCORPORATEDInventors: Nitin Shrivastava, Vivek S. Yadav, Claudia Alexandra Baron-Aoudal